OLD ORCHARD BEACH, Maine (NEWS CENTER) - As summer kicks into high gear many young people are right in the middle of their first summer job.
In Old Orchard Beach, a 12-year old girl has decided to take on much more responsibility. She has started her own business, Miss Meghan's Lobster Catch. It's a lot of hard work, for very little profit, but it's the learning experience of a lifetime.
Under her student license Meghan can have 50-traps out a time. Every couple of days she heads out with her dad Jay and brother Zack to haul them in.
While Meghan is learning first hand the age old tradition of lobstering in Maine she is also getting a good lesson in economics this summer with lobster at one of its lowest prices ever. After paying off the traps, buoys, bait and gas she doesn't expect there to be much left over at the end of summer.
"Next year it's going to go in a college fund for me and I keep a tiny bit of the money for clothes to buy and that type of stuff", Megahn said.
She may be living in a world of old salts, but she's still a girl on the cusp of being a teenager.
